Michelle Chang's Appointment as Zoom's CFO
Zoom Video Communications, Inc. (NASDAQ: ZM) recently announced the exciting appointment of Michelle Chang as its new Chief Financial Officer. This pivotal decision comes as the company aims to enhance its financial strategy and operational excellence. Chang, known for her impressive track record in the tech industry, will officially assume her role shortly, taking over from Kelly Steckelberg, who will transition to an advisory position.
A New Era in Financial Leadership
Michelle Chang's extensive experience includes her recent tenure as Chief Financial Officer and Corporate Vice President of the Commercial Sales and Partner Organization at Microsoft Corporation. During her time at Microsoft, which spanned over two decades, Chang showcased her adeptness in financial leadership, particularly in her role overseeing Modern Workplace and Security. She comes equipped with a Bachelor of Arts in Business-Accounting from the University of Washington, positioning her well for the challenges ahead.
Compensation and Strategic Impact
In her new role at Zoom, Chang's compensation package includes an annual base salary of $580,000, with a target annual bonus reaching 90% of her base salary, adjusted for the current fiscal year. Moreover, she will receive a substantial initial grant of restricted stock units (RSUs) valued at approximately $23.6 million, which will vest over four years. This compensation plan reflects Zoom's commitment to attracting top talent and aligns with the company's growth trajectory.
Zoom's Current Financial Landscape
The appointment of Chang as CFO comes at a dynamic time for Zoom Video Communications. The company has recently reported strong financial results for Q2 2025, where non-GAAP income from operations reached $456 million and total revenue hit an impressive $1.16 billion. This performance led Zoom to revise its annual revenue outlook, anticipating a range between $4.63 billion and $4.64 billion, with expected non-GAAP earnings per share between $5.29 to $5.32.
New Product Launches and Innovations
Furthermore, Zoom has been busy enhancing its suite of offerings with a focus on security and compliance. Recent launches include advanced tools such as Zoom Compliance Manager Plus and Meeting Survivability. The company is also looking to bolster data protection measures through Customer Managed Key Hybrid solutions for its Zoom Workplace platform.
Strategic Partnerships and Analyst Perspectives
Another noteworthy development is Zoom's strategic partnership with Mitel, which aims to integrate Zoom’s sophisticated features with Mitel's innovative cloud platform. This collaboration is set to roll out in the first half of the upcoming year. Analysts from Citi, Deutsche Bank, and Goldman Sachs have maintained neutral ratings on Zoom, adjusting their price targets as a result of the company's strong performance and outlook.
